Looking for help with a Marco Critter 2 sprocket.

Total newbie with karts so go easy on me!

I was given this cart and I wanted to replace the drive tire because it was bald and basically undrivable since it had no traction. After hours of trying to get the new tire bead to seat I finally took the sprocket off so I could get better access to it but still could not get it and gave up.

Fast forward 2 years and now I finally got back to it and got the tire on, but the chain pops off. I am pretty sure I have the sprocket on wrong because the gears do not line up.

Does anyone have a Critter 2 that they can send me pics of or look at the pictures I posted and tell me what I have wrong?

I am pretty sure these 2 gears should line up... and the reason why my chain pops off.

Flip your clutch around, or remove a nut from your sprocket bolts. Welcome to the forum!

Welcome to the forum. Hard to understand how come you can't figure this out.
it's just an alignment problem. Space the big sprocket farther out, or better yet
turn the clutch around and then move the big sprocket inboard to align with the clutch sprocket. It will be stronger because everything will be in closer. if resting the sprocket on a single or double course of nuts ( as it is now ) doesn't
get you the alignment you need replace the nuts with washers to get the proper spacing. Pretty simple.

If this was my project, I would put a washer or 2 between the nut and sprocket to line up the gears, kinda like panchothedog said.
Or I can't tell by your pics. but maybe there might be enough to readjust the motor on the motor mount plate.
Not to be mean but study and look at your pictures, you are so close to alinement,.... should only take a washer or two, to line things up.
